RESOLUTION NO. 90-1D1_
A RESOLUTION OF THE BOARD OF COUNTY COMMISSIONERS
OF INDIAN RIVER COUNTY, FLORIDA, ESTABLISHING THE
TAX MILLAGE RATE TO BE LEVIED UPON ALL REAL AND
PERSONAL TAXABLE PROPERTY IN THE MULTIPURPOSE
MUNICIPAL SERVICE TAXING UNIT FOR FISCAL YEAR
1990-91 FOR THE INDIAN RIVER COUNTY MULTIPURPOSE
MUNICIPAL SERVICE TAXING UNIT.
WHEREAS, the Budget Officer of Indian River County
prepared and presented to the County Commission a tentative
budget for the Multipurpose Municipal Service Taxing Unit of
I Indian River County, Florida, for the fiscal year commencing
on the first day of October, 1990, and ending on the 30th
day of September, 1991, addressing each of the funds therein
as provided by law, including all estimated receipts, taxes
to be levied, and balances expected to be brought forward,
and all estimated expenditures, reserves, and balances to be
carried over at the end of the year; and
WHEREAS, the Board of County Commissioners of Indian
River County held numerous public workshops to consider and
ame;;d the tentative budget as presented; and
WHEREAS, the Board did prepare a statement summarizing
all of the tentative budgets showing for each budget and
for the total of all budgets, proposed tax millages, the
balances, and reserves, and the total of each major
classification of the receipts and expenditures classified
according to accounts prescribed by the appropriate state
agencies; and
WHEREAS, the proposed millage rate for the Multipurpose
Municipal Service Taxing Unit does not exceed rolled back
rate; and
WHEREAS, the Board of County Commissioners did hold a
public hearing to review and adopt a tentative budget; and
WHEREAS, the final budget hearing has been properly
advertised and held in accordance with applicable Florida
law;

RESOLUTION NO. 107
NOW, THEREFORE, BE IT RESOLVED BY THE BOARD OF COUNTY
COMMISSIONERS OF INDIAN RIVER COUNTY, FLORIDA, that this
Board does herewith levy upon all real and personal taxable
property in the unincorporated portion of Indian River
County, Florida, as it exists October 1, 1990, for fiscal
year 1990-91 a tax of 1.6211 mills on the dollar for the
purpose of funding the Multipurpose Municipal Service Taxing
Unit of Indian River County.
B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ED that the millage as adopted
herein shall be filed in the Office of the County Auditor
and in the Public Records, and the County Auditor shall
transmit forthwith a certified copy of this resolution to
the Property Appraiser for Indian River County, to the Tax
Collector for Indian River County, and to the Department of
Revenue of the State of Florida.
